Mercury Filmworks (“Hilda,” “The Lion Guard”), a global independent animation studio based in Ottawa, and Trustbridge Entertainment, the NYC-based multi-screen production company developing a slate of high-quality entertainment for families around the world, have teamed up to develop, produce, and distribute “Gustavo,” a new 2D animated comedy series based on “The World of Gustavo” book series, including the award-winning New York Times #1 bestseller “Gustavo, The Shy Ghost” (Walker Books/Candlewick Press), a Trustbridge Global Media publishing imprint), from Mexican author-illustrator Flavia Z. Mercury Filmworks and Trustbridge Entertainment will debut “Gustavo” to the international marketplace at MIPCOM/MIPJunior, October 18-24, 2024, in Cannes.

Set in the supernatural suburbs of Calavera Cove, “Gustavo” (52x11’ episodes) centers on the spook-tacular adventures of Gustavo the Ghost, Leila the Witch, and Vlad the Vampire—three best friends with one-of-a-kind paranormal powers that reflect their personalities. The cute-meets-creepy world of “Gustavo” is steeped in friendship, kindness, and humor, as the three friends navigate challenges using their own special monster talents to save the day.

“We are excited to work with Trustbridge to adapt Flavia’s zany, offbeat world of Gustavo into this new preschool series that we like to describe as the ‘paranormal Peanuts gang meets My Little Ghoulish Pony,’” stated Chantal Ling, Vice President, Original Series & Co-Productions, Mercury Filmworks. “We aim to incorporate the elements that helped make the book series so popular for young children by gently combining the spooky aspects with a sweet, humorous storyline filled with heart that also delves into feelings of bravery and loneliness with the theme of friendship always at its core.”
